Prospective registry study of 82 patients undergoing arthroscopic rotator cuff repair. Derives MCID, SCB, and PASS thresholds for pVAS, ASES, SANE, and UCLA scores at 1-year follow-up using anchor-based methods. Identifies patient and surgical factors that predict achieving each threshold.
Raw score improvement after rotator cuff repair is easy to measure but hard to interpret. A patient whose ASES goes from 40 to 58 improved by 18 points — below the MCID of 21, meaning that change may not be clinically meaningful to them.
Use these thresholds at the 1-year visit: an ASES gain of at least 21 points clears the floor of meaningful benefit; a final ASES of 78 or higher places the patient in a satisfactory symptom state. A patient below 78 at 1 year who reports dissatisfaction is telling you something real.
Flag high-risk patients early. Retear, large-to-massive tears, advanced age, and poor preoperative function all predict failure to reach meaningful benchmarks. These patients need closer follow-up and calibrated expectations before surgery.
Biceps tenodesis at the time of repair tripled the odds of reaching a satisfactory pain state. Worth factoring into your decision when a concomitant biceps procedure is on the table.
